![]() OPINION AND ORDER for36 Motion to Amend/Correct filed by Ali Salem,32 Report and Recommendations,,28 Motion to Amend/Correct filed by Ali Salem.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that the R&R is adopted in full. Plaintiff's motion for leave to file an amended complaint is DENIED, Plaintiff's Title VI discrimination and retaliation claims are DISMISSED with prejudice, and the Court declines to exercise supplemental jurisdiction over the NYSHRL and NYCHRL claims so they are DISMISSED without prejudice. IT IS FURTHER ORDERED that the Clerk of Court is respectfully directed to STRIKE the Proposed SAC. The Proposed SAC was untimely and filed without leave of the Court. See Gilani v. Hewlett-Packard Co., No. 15-CV-5609 (NSR), 2022 WL 1078881, at *1 (S.D.N.Y. Apr. 6, 2022) (noting that the pro se plaintiff's untimely amended complaint was stricken when it was filed without leave). Although the Court is obliged "to afford a special solicitude to pro se litigants," Tracy v. Freshwater, 623 F.3d 90, 101 (2d Cir. 2010), pro se litigants "generally are required to inform themselves regarding procedural rules and to comply with them," and "[t]his is especially true in civil litigation," LoSacco v. City of Middletown, 71 F.3d 88, 92 (2d Cir. 1995) (citing McNeil v. United States, 508 U.S. 106, 113 (1993) (cleaned up)). Plaintiff asserts that he submitted for filing a memorandum of law in support of his motion for leave to file a second amended complaint in conjunction with the Proposed SAC, and that the memorandum was never docketed. See Letter, Dkt. 39. Plaintiff's email to the pro se filing unit dated October 11, 2023, however, stated only, "Attached, please find the Plaintiff's second amendment [sic] complaint, and, by email the following day, Plaintiff stated, I found a typo and wanted to replace it with the corrected version of the amendment [sic] complaint." Neither email referenced a memorandum of law, and the Office of Pro Se Litigation does not have any such memorandum in its files. Furthermore, there is no indication that, in the more than one month that has elapsed since Plaintiff filed his letter stating that no memorandum was docketed, he has attempted to file the memorandum of law. IT IS FURTHER ORDERED that because amendment would be futile, the Court certifies p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 1915(a)(3) that any appeal from this Order would not be taken in good faith, and, therefore, permission to proceed in forma pauperis for purposes of appeal is denied. The Clerk of Court is respectfully directed to terminate the open motions at docket entries 28 and 36 and to close this case. SO ORDERED. (Signed by Judge Valerie E. Caproni on 11/29/2023) (tg) |

![]() ORDER ADOPTING REPORT AND RECOMMENDATION for21 Report and Recommendations,,11 Motion to Dismiss filed by Peter Voltz, New York University, Raquel Cooper. I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that the R&R is adopted in full. Defendants' motion to dismiss is GRANTED with prejudice as to Plaintiff's section 1981 and negligent supervision claims, as well as his claims against Defendants Cooper and Voltz. Defendants' motion to dismiss is GRANTED without prejudice as to Plaintiff's Title VI, NYSHRL, and NYCHRL claims against NYU. If Mr. Salem wishes to amend his complaint, he must move for leave to file an amended complaint not later than June 16, 2023. Any motion for leave to file an amended complaint must include a proposed amended complaint. The Clerk of Court is respectfully directed to terminate Defendants Cooper and Voltz from the docket and to close the open motion at docket entry 11. Because the R&R gave the parties adequate warning, see R&R at 16, the failure to file any objections to the R&R precludes appellate review of this decision. See Mario v. P & C Food Markets, Inc., 313 F.3d 758, 766 (2d Cir. 2002) ("Where parties receive clear notice of the consequences, failure timely to object to a magistrate's report and recommendation operates as a waiver of further judicial review of the magistrate's decision."). Because appellate review is precluded, the Court certifies p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 1915(a)(3) that any appeal from this Order would not be taken in good faith, and, therefore, permission to proceed in forma pauperis for purposes of appeal is denied. ![]() ORDER: By separate Order being entered today, this case is being referred to the assigned Magistrate Judge for a report and recommendation on any motion for judgment on the pleadings. To conserve resources, to promote judicial efficiency, and in an effort to achieve a faster disposition of this matter, it is hereby ORDERED that the parties must discuss whether they are willing to consent, under 28 U.S.C. § 636(c), to conducting all further proceedings before the assigned Magistrate Judge. If both parties consent to proceed before the Magistrate Judge, counsel for the defendant must, within two weeks of the date on which Defendant enters an appearance, file on ECF a fully executed Notice, Consent, and Reference of a Civil Action to a Magistrate Judge form, a copy of which is attached to this order (and also available at https://www.nysd.uscourts.gov/forms/consent-proceed-us-magistrate-judge). If the Court approves that form, all further proceedings will then be conducted before the assigned Magistrate Judge rather than before me. An information sheet on proceedings before magistrate judges is also attached to this order. Any appeal would be taken directly to the United States Court of Appeals for the Second Circuit, as it would be if the consent form were not signed and so ordered. If either party does not consent to conducting all further proceedings before the assigned Magistrate Judge, the parties must file a joint letter, within two weeks on which Defendant enters an appearance, advising the Court that the parties do not consent, but without disclosing the identity of the party or parties who do not consent. The parties are free to withhold consent without negative consequences. SO ORDERED. (Signed by Judge Valerie E. Caproni on 6/27/2022) (tg) |
